Background
A clean room is a room for removing pollutants such as particles, harmful air and bacteria in the air within a certain space range. In the high and new technology fields of electronics, biology and the like, the requirements on the aspects of product processing precision, integration level and the like are higher and higher, and many products need to be produced in a clean environment, so that the operation process of electronic equipment and biological extraction and a personnel operation area are generally arranged in a higher clean area, and high-precision machinery or biology is guaranteed not to be polluted. A hundred-grade clean room belongs to one of clean rooms, and the cleanliness of the internal space of the clean room generally reaches the grade of hundred.
Be applied to hundred grades of clean lamps in hundred grades of clean rooms, no matter be the equipment of clean lamp itself, still install clean lamp on service environment's wall body, current structure all wastes time and energy.

Detailed Description
The present invention will be described in detail with reference to the following embodiments and accompanying drawings.
The hundred grades of clean lamps of joint formula of this embodiment, as shown in fig. 1 to 5, including the rectangular form carriage 1 of aluminum alloy material to and joint respectively in carriage 1's end frame 2, LED lamp area subassembly 3, diffuser plate 4 and antiglare shield 5. Two end frames 2 are located the both ends of carriage 1 respectively, and every end frame 2 is including fixed frame body 21 and boss 23 mutually, and boss 23 is equipped with wedge arch 24, and carriage 1 is equipped with the protruding 24 card hole 11 of adaptation wedge to make boss 23 insert behind carriage 1, the protruding 24 and the mutual chucking in card hole 11 of wedge realize end frame 2 and carriage 1's mutual fixed. The frame body 21 of end frame 2 is equipped with location hem 22, and carriage 1 integrated into one piece has constant head tank 12 to make end frame 2 insert behind carriage 1 tip, location hem 22 laminating adaptation constant head tank 12.
In this embodiment, the support frame 1 includes an upper plate 13 and a lower plate 14, a receptacle adapted to the shape of the boss 23 is formed between the upper plate 13 and the lower plate 14, and the fastening hole 11 is located on a wall surface of the receptacle. And a power supply assembly 6 electrically connected with the LED lamp strip assembly 3 is arranged at the jack.
In this embodiment, the supporting frame 1 is further fastened with a bracket 7 for fixing a peripheral wall surface, the upper plate 13 of the supporting frame 1 is bent to form a locking groove 15, and the bracket 7 is provided with an elastic sheet 71 elastically abutting against the locking groove 15, so that the bracket 7 and the supporting frame 1 are fastened and fixed with each other. The support 7 is threaded with screws for fixing the peripheral wall surface, the support 7 is fixed on the peripheral wall body through the screws during installation, and the support frame 1 is clamped on the support 7 in a clamping mode, so that installation is completed, and the installation is convenient and fast.
In this embodiment, the diffusion plate 4 and the antiglare plate 5 cover the outside of the LED lamp strip assembly 3, the antiglare plate 5 is located outside the diffusion plate 4, the diffusion plate 4 and the antiglare plate 5 are arc-shaped plates (nearly semicircular), the end frame 2 is provided with an arc-shaped first supporting portion 25 and an arc-shaped second supporting portion 26, the first supporting portion 25 supports the end portion of the diffusion plate 4, and the second supporting portion 26 supports the end portion of the antiglare plate 5.
In this embodiment, two sides of the diffuser plate 4 are bent to form the first hooks 41, and the support frame 1 is provided with the first fasteners 16 for fastening the first hooks 41. Two sides of the antiglare shield 5 are bent to form a second hook 51, and the supporting frame 1 is provided with a second buckle 17 for clamping the second hook 51. The support frame 1 is provided with a third buckle 18 for embedding the LED strip assembly 3, and the first buckle 16, the second buckle 17 and the third buckle 18 are integrally formed on the bottom surface of the support frame 1. The diffusion plate 4 and the anti-dazzle plate 5 have certain elasticity, the arc of the plate is stretched during assembly, and the plate can be clamped into the corresponding buckle, so that the whole structure is tidy and easy to assemble.
